Borrowing Smart Under the National Credit Act

An unsecured personal loan is one of the most expensive ways to borrow, and the quote you are shown rarely makes the full cost obvious. This calculator shows the real instalment, checks it against the NCA rate cap, and includes the credit life premium many quotes leave out.

What the figures mean

The total cost — not the instalment — is what the loan really costs you. A lower instalment over a longer term usually means more interest overall. Under the NCA, a lender must disclose the principal debt, fees and rate in a pre-agreement quote, and you are entitled to see it before you sign.

Common mistakes to avoid

  • Choosing a loan on the monthly instalment alone, ignoring the total repaid.
  • Not checking the quoted rate against the legal maximum (repo + 21%).
  • Accepting the lender's credit life policy automatically — under the NCA you may provide your own cover of at least equal value, which is often cheaper.
  • Rolling old debt into a new consolidation loan without closing the original credit accounts — you end up deeper in debt.

Questions

What is the maximum interest rate on a personal loan in South Africa?

The NCA caps unsecured credit at the repo rate plus 21% — currently 28% with the repo rate at 7.00%. The calculator warns you if a rate exceeds this cap.

Is credit life insurance included in the calculation?

Yes. The calculator simulates credit life on the declining balance at the NCA cap of R4.50 per R1,000 per month, a cost most quick quotes leave out. You can toggle it off, and you have the legal right to use your own policy.

Can I settle my personal loan early?

Yes. Under the NCA, you can settle early at any time. The lender may charge an early-settlement fee, capped by regulation. Use our Early Settlement Calculator to see what you'd save.
